以非 root 用户身份运行 pulseaudio 时出现的问题

以非 root 用户身份运行 pulseaudio 时出现的问题

如果我以非 root 用户身份运行 pulseaudio(例如,mpd 以用户“mpd”启动它或以我的用户身份启动它),当我尝试启动或暂停、更改音量或切换曲目时会出现随机噪音。

如果我将声音从笔记本传输到此 pulseaudio 服务器(例如,从 vlc),也会听到随机噪音。如果我以 root 用户身份运行 pulseaudio,则不会出现噪音,但 mpd 无法连接到此 pulseaudio 服务器,而且我没有音乐播放器。

答案1

/etc/pulse/default.pa似乎通过恢复默认配置并仅编辑 3 行来传输声音可以解决问题:

### Network access (may be configured with paprefs, so leave this commented
### here if you plan to use paprefs)
load-module module-esound-protocol-tcp auth-ip-acl=127.0.0.1;192.168.1.0/16
load-module module-native-protocol-tcp auth-ip-acl=127.0.0.1;192.168.1.0/16
load-module module-zeroconf-publish

感谢您的帮助。

相关内容